end, finish, death
zhōng Left: thread 纟/糸, right: winter 冬 (With an upturned foot 夂 on the ice 冫- it's winter)
The thread (of life) comes in winter to an end with the death.

winter
dōng Top: sitting cross-legged or upturned foot 夂, below: ice 冫 (夂 is a picture of sb. sitting cross-legged, but often also used as: upturned foot)
With an upturned foot on the ice: It is winter.

(it) hurts, ache, pain, sore
téng Left: disease 疒 (An ice-冫-cold building 广 makes sick.), below: winter 冬 (With an upturned foot 夂 on the ice 冫in the winter.)
A disease like winter: It hurts.
